This paper is based on some lectures given during the Workshop of Measure Theory and Real Analysis held at Grado in September 1995. The main aim of the paper is to present a common approach to vector measures and linear operators. For that, the author first studies ``minimal clans'', a common abstraction of Boolean rings and \(\ell\)-groups, and then decomposition theorems for additive functions on minimal clans. As special cases, the author obtains decomposition theorems for vector measures and for linear operators. Moreover, the paper deals with common extension of linear operators and common extension of vector measures.
